Arbil September 12 (AKnews) - The decision of the oil and gas in the Iraqi Council of Representatives, the second meeting on the draft law of oil and gas will be held Wednesday in the House of Representatives, in the presence of Deputy Prime Minister for Energy Affairs, noting that the Kurdistan region has not reached to participate in the meeting.

Qasim Mohammed, qasm mahamad He Qassim Mohammed, told the Kurdish news agency (Rn) "in the presence of Deputy Prime Minister for Energy Affairs Hussain al-Shahristani, Minister of Oil Abdul Karim and coffee, will be held today a special meeting to determine the draft law of oil and gas, to be approved in the House of Representatives."

It is said that a committee of six members of the legal committee of parliamentary, and six members of the Commission on oil and gas parliamentary formed by the Presidency of the Council to choose one projects oil and gas laws and adoption legally ratified by the House of Representatives, the Committee held that includes a Kurdish in composition, its first on August 29 last year.

For his part, Minister of Natural Resources in the Kurdistan region, Ashti Hawrami (Rn) that "the Kurdistan not been informed by any party to convene a meeting of the Commission for the Unification of the three bills proposed oil and gas emanating from the Iraqi parliament, in order to participate in it."

It is said that there are three bills currently in the Iraqi parliament, was presented first project in 2007, but due to the failure to reach a consensus on it hung in the House of Representatives, and the second project was presented by the Commission on oil and energy parliamentary, either third project has been sent to the House of Representatives in 2011 by the Deputy Prime Minister for Energy Affairs Hussain al-Shahristani, however, none of these projects have not yet attained ratification by Parliament so far.
